					Originally Posted by StuartD  Or better yet....  
go to www.bing.com 
Right click in the search box and choose "add keyword for this search"
 
Enter a name, such as bing. Choose a bookmark place and enter 'b' in for the keyword.
 
Now when you want to do a search, simply enter 'b search term' into your address bar and it will automatically search bing for you.
 
You can use any name and keyword you want.
